Truman with Eddie Jacobson, Kansas City

Former President Harry S. Truman (left) with Eddie Jacobson (right) on the southeast corner of Linwood Boulevard and Flora Avenue in Kansas City, Missouri. The building on the left is part of the west wall of B'nai Jehudah Temple. This photo was taken outside the temple after religious school students presented former President Truman with a certificate for trees planted in his honor in Israel. Mr. Jacobson was then a trustee of Congregation B'nai Jehudah. Mr. Truman has autographed the photo. The young lady on the left is Irene Stiefel, later Irene Stiefel Starr. From: Frank Adler.

Harry S. Truman's 77th birthday party

General scene from former President Harry S. Truman's 77th birthday luncheon, held at the Muehlebach Hotel, Kansas City, Missouri. Former President Truman (standing, center) shaking hands with an unidentified man. Standing behind Mr. Truman is Henry Talge. They are standing in front of a portrait of former Secretary of the Treasury John Snyder. All the rest are unidentified.
